Matthew 11:28 (Berean Study Bible)


I will give you rest.


God's rest is not laziness or idleness. This day and age the world understands "rest" to mean a lack of activity. The scriptures that people most often quote in support of this thinking is Genesis 2:2. However, Christ debunked that theory in John 5:17. To be at rest is to be one with God not necessarily ceasing from activity. In heaven, ministering to God and waiting upon Him will be our state of rest, and not idleness as most understand.
